Went to Kingston Jamaica during the Thanksgiving Holiday and while I was at Strawberry Beach in St. Mary's parrish, I happen to come across a Pamento tree. I grabbed as many leaves as I could and made it home safely to Florida. I placed then in the freezer because someone told me and when I wanted to use them, just to take them out, as needed. Now, do I let them dry before placing them onto the fire or just as is, straight from the freezer to the fire to smoke my Jerk chicken. Or, can I dry them and finely chop them up and use them to season with. Any suggestions?
